sorry guys, but the 92-95 civic and the 96-00 civic are interchangable.

actually, a/c compressors are the same for the:
92-95 civic (all models)
96-00 civic (exc. si)
94-95 del sol (all models)
96-97 del sol (exc. B16A2)
97-01 crv.

it doesn't make a difference if the motor is vtec or not.

no, b-series compressors are not interchangable with d-series motors.
now, it can be reversed. you can use a d-series compressor on a b-series motor with the right compressor mount.</TD></TR></TABLE>
